Brief Summary

Nosocomial pneumonia in the Intensive Care Unit is often not properly diagnosed mainly due to ongoing antimicrobial therapy. The study investigates the feasibility of more advanced diagnostic technics...

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ion

  • Patients intubated because of respiratory failure following nosocomial pneumonia

Exclusion

  • Terminal patients
  • Patients with lung cancer
  • Intubated for more than 24 hours at the sampling time
  • Not fulfilling the CDC criteria for nosocomial pneumonia
